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ll send a team of experts to your property to assess the damage and contain the water source. We’ll use specialized equipment to prevent further damage and create a safe environment for our technicians to work in.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use advanced equipment to dry out your basement quickly and efficiently. Our team will work to remove excess moisture from the air and surfaces, and we’ll use specialized f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ove dirt, grime, and mold from your basement. Our team will also sanitize all surfaces to prevent further mold growth and ensure a healthy environment.
Step 4: Restoration and Repair
Once the drying and cleaning process is complete, our team will work to restore your basement to its original condition. We’ll repair any damaged walls, floors, and ceilings, and we’ll replace any necessary materials.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Walk-Through
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your basement is dry, clean, and safe. We’ll also walk you through the restoration process and provide you with a comprehensive report on the work we’ve done.

Basement Water Removal Cost in Haverhill, FL
The cost of Basement Water Removal in Haverhill,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an for your basement.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Final Inspection and Walk-Through |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|

Common Questions About Basement Water Removal
Q: What causes water damage in my basement?
A: Water damage in your basement can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, burst pipes, and poor drainage. Our team will work to identify the source of the damage and create a customized plan to address it.
Q: How long does Basement Water Removal take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ete Basement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work to complete the process as quickly and efficiently as possible, but we’ll also ensure that the job is done right.
Q: Is Basement Water Removal covered by insurance?
A: In many cases, Basement Water Removal is covered by insurance.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the coverage you deserve.
